Special Projects Manager / Executive Assistant(Construction)

National CORE
Rancho Cucamonga, CA Full Time
POSTED ON 1/13/2025
AVAILABLE BEFORE 4/8/2025

The Special Projects Manager reports directly to the Senior Vice President (SVP) of Construction. Handles all Construction department special projects as well as provides high-level administrative support to the SVP of Construction. Handles information requests and performs functions such as preparing correspondence and materials for department functions and meetings. Enhances the Senior Vice President of Construction's effectiveness by providing information management support and representing the SVP of Construction to others when requested.

R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Plan and direct some administrative, financial, and operational activities for the SVP of Construction.
  • Conserve the SVP of Construction's time by reading, researching, drafting letters and documents; collecting and analyzing data; initiating telecommunications.
  • Initiate, plan, coordinate, and execute special projects as assigned.
  • Meet with Construction management team to clarify specific requirements for projects.
  • Coordinate with other departments as needed.
  • Establish timelines that meet project deadlines.
  • Contribute to team effort by accomplishing related results as needed.
  • Attend company sponsored events that relate to the development of the team, which from time to time may include overnight stays at locations away from the employee's home.

SKILLS & QUALIFICATIONS

  • Must have excellent administrative, analytical, time management and project management skills.
  • Must be able to write clearly and informatively and read and interpret written information.
  • Collect and research data.
  • Maintain high-level of confidentiality.
  • Excellent communication skills.
  • Listen and receive clarification; respond well to questions.
  • Demonstrate accuracy and thoroughness; look for ways to improve and promote quality.
  • Follow instruction, respond to management direction.
  • Ability to take independent actions.
  • Ability to comprehend and follow instructions.
  • Maintain work pace appropriate to given workload.
  • Relate to others beyond giving and receiving instructions.
  • Make generalizations, evaluations or decisions without immediate supervision.
  • Be a team player.
  • EXPERIENCE

  • 5-10 years of Administrative Assistant and or related experience
  • 3-5 years of experience working in construction industry
  • Experienced in the use of Windows, Word, Excel, Outlook, and Power Point
  • Strong analytical skills
  • Ability to manage and prioritize workload and assigned tasks accordingly
  • Ability to perform complex or varied tasks
  • Detailed oriented
  • Yardi experience desired
  • PHYSICAL REQUIREMENTS / WORK ENVIRONMENT

  • Operate computer and office equipment.
  • Work is primarily sedentary in nature.
  • Driving
